The Foundation of Startup Consulting
Startup consulting refers to the practice of providing specialized advice and support to entrepreneurs and startup founders. These consultants are typically seasoned professionals with extensive backgrounds in business development, finance, marketing, and technology. Their experience allows them to assess an entrepreneur’s ideas critically and provide tailored strategies that can lead to tangible results.
At its core, startup consulting seeks to fill the gap between raw concept and operational business. This is accomplished through various methods, including strategic planning, market analysis, financial restructuring, and operational optimization. By providing comprehensive support, startup consultants can help entrepreneurs navigate complexities and amplify their chances of success.
Identifying and Validating Ideas
The first step in transforming an idea into a viable enterprise lies in identifying its potential and validating it within the market. This is a crucial phase that many entrepreneurs overlook, often progressing with their ideas without adequate research or validation. Startup consultants play a vital role in this stage by conducting market research and feasibility studies, evaluating both the competitive landscape and customer needs.
Through interviews, surveys, and other data-gathering techniques, consultants can provide entrepreneurs with insights into market demand, target demographics, and potential competition. This information is invaluable as it allows entrepreneurs to gauge the viability of their concepts realistically. Without this validation, many startups may launch products and services that do not resonate with their intended audience, leading to costly pitfalls.
Crafting a Robust Business Model
Once an idea has been validated, the next step is developing a sustainable business model. A robust business model outlines how a startup will create, deliver, and capture value. It encompasses key components such as revenue streams, cost structures, and value propositions. Different models are applicable to different types of businesses; therefore, understanding the nuances of each is critical.
Here, startup consultants shine by leveraging their experience to guide entrepreneurs through this complex process. They assist in identifying the most effective business model for a given idea, offering strategies that align with market dynamics and customer preferences. This could involve determining pricing strategies, distribution channels, and customer retention tactics. A well-defined business model not only attracts investors but also sets a clear direction for the startup’s operations.
Strategic Planning and Execution
Even with a validated idea and a strong business model, execution remains the ultimate test of a startup’s viability. Many potential ventures fail not due to a lack of good ideas but rather poorly executed plans. Startup consultants are equipped to support entrepreneurs in crafting detailed strategic plans that include actionable steps, milestones, and performance metrics.
A strategic plan serves as a roadmap for the business, outlining specific objectives and the means to achieve them. Consultants help entrepreneurs establish SMART goals—spec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ound—that provide a clear set of targets. By breaking down the broader vision into achievable steps, entrepreneurs can maintain focus and measure progress effectively.

Financial Planning and Funding Strategies
Securing proper funding is one of the most significant challenges faced by startups, often determining whether they can survive or thrive. Startup consultants can assist entrepreneurs in developing comprehensive financial projections, aiding in budget allocation for various departments within the business.
Moreover, consultants help identify appropriate funding sources, whether through traditional investors, venture capital, crowdfunding platforms, or government grants. They prepare entrepreneurs for pitches and presentations, ensuring that the business idea is articulated effectively to potential investors.
Navigating Legal and Regulatory Framework
The legal landscape for startups can be daunting, with a myriad of regulatory requirements that vary by industry and location. Startup consultants can provide essential legal guidance, helping entrepreneurs understand the necessary compliance measures, intellectual property protection, and business structure decisions.
Consultants often collaborate with legal experts to ensure that their clients are fully informed about their obligations and risks. This proactive approach to legal compliance avoids many potential pitfalls that can derail a budding startup, including costly fines and reputational damage.
